In early 2025, a rumor that Coca-Cola called U.S. Immigration and Customs Enforcement agents on its own immigrant employees began spreading on social media. These claims were not based in ...
There is no evidence that Coca-Cola reported its Latino workers to U.S. Immigration and Customs Enforcement (ICE) or apologized for doing so, as claimed in a widely shared narrative on social media.
